Pokemon Black & White 2, which were snapped up 1.6 million times in the two days following their Japanese launch, are finally making their way to the US on October 7th, before making an appearance in Europe on the 12th.

These titles take place in the Unova Region two years after the events that took place in their Pocket Gamer Silver Award-winning predecessors.

There are 300 different pocket monsters for you to capture and battle with, including critters from other areas of the Pokemon universe, such as Eevee, Riolu, Tyranitar, Arcanine and Mareep.

Plus, if you play this DS title using a 3DS handheld, you'll be able to transfer highly sought-after Pokemon into the game from forthcoming eShop title Pokemon Dream Radar, which, coincidentally, is also scheduled to launch on the 12th of October.
